Moderating Lauren Bridges’ talk at Data&Us

Lauren Bridges’ talk, The Carceral Effect of Smart Home Security, will focus on the recent home video security systems that have become “smart”. Using the case study of an Amazon branch – Ring which promises to create a “safety ring around its house” – this conversation examines the ways in which a seemingly benign technology transforms when connected to the internet, bundled in the cloud, shared on social media, and made accessible to authorities. Bridges, is a critical data studies researcher developing her Ph.D. research at the Annenberg School for Communication at the University of Pennsylvania.
